Foundation.AnimationSequence

Simple structure wrapper for the information needed to define a texture flip-book animation. Objects of this type will usually be created using a TextureAnimation's createSequence() method.


Implementation Details

Reference paths

  • '/foundation/_digest.ts'
  • '/foundation/core/actors/_digest.ts'
  • '/foundation/core/actors/TextureRegion.ts'

Extends

This type does not extend a base type.

Implements

This type does not implement any interfaces (except those in the base).


Public Properties

public name: string

  • A name / id to identify the animation sequence.

public frames: string[]

  • An array of texture regions which make-up the animation (in linear order).

public secsPerFrame: number = 0.041

  • The time each frame is played for (more precisely, the minimum time each frame is played for).

public nextSequence: string = null

  • The name / id of another sequence in the current animation which should be played when this sequence is finished.
  • For looping sequences, this should be set to the same value as the name property.
  • For single-shot sequences, this should be set to null